Introduction In the curriculum of electronics, communication, and electrical engineering, Probability and Random Processes is a foundational subject. It bridges the gap between deterministic signals and the random nature of real-world noise and information. Among the various academic texts available, the book by J. Ravichandran (often published by Wiley India) is a standard recommended text in many universities. Why this book is popular among engineers:
- Exam-Oriented: It is highly structured around university syllabi (specifically Anna University).
- Solved Examples: The book is known for a high volume of solved examples, which is critical for engineering students preparing for exams.
- Clarity: Complex theorems are broken down into simpler logical steps.
